WebJan 1, 2024 · If the goal of the finite element study is to predict the response during cyclic loading then it is typically not appropriate to use a plasticity model based on isotropic hardening. In this case it is better to use a plasticity model based on kinematic hardening, or a viscoplastic material model. WebFatigue (Cyclic) Loading of Bolts The bolted joint in figure 26 (from ref. 1) is preloaded with an initial load F i, which equals the clamping load F c, before the external load F e is applied. The equation (from ref. 3) for this assembly is F b = F i + ( K b K b + K c) F e where F b is the total bolt load. WebJan 22, 2024 · What Does Cyclic Loading Mean? Cyclic loading is defined as the continuous and repeated application of a load (fluctuating stresses, strains, forces, tensions, etc.) on a material or on a structural component that causes degradation of the material and ultimately leads to fatigue.

Cyclic Loading /Boundary Cond in ABAQUS CAE Professor 3MEC 2.83K subscribers Join Subscribe 11K views 2 years ago FEA Tutorials, … software making company in indiaWebSolder fatigue is the mechanical degradation of solder due to deformation under cyclic loading. This can often occur at stress levels below the yield stress of solder as a result of repeated temperature fluctuations, mechanical vibrations, or mechanical loads.
